The requirement to produce one hundred twenty regular monthly PSLF qualifying payments was current as of August 2020. Traditionally, there wasn't a advantage to creating lump-sum payments towards PSLF, as it would only rely as a single PSLF qualifying payment — regardless of whether it absolutely was 5x the demanded payment sum.

Time in a typical repayment approach or in an Money-Driven Repayment (IDR) approach counts in direction of PSLF forgiveness. If you have been repaying less than a distinct plan, that time may well count assuming that the payment is equivalent to or higher as opposed to payment underneath the Normal Repayment total. Under the new rule, some forms of forbearances and deferments could also count in direction of forgiveness.
The type of diploma does not matter. In reality, it is possible to qualify Even when you didn't graduate. The requirements are determined by your several years of provider and the quantity of payments you might have produced. In addition, it only forgives federal direct student loans.
